This 19th century Austrian Black Forest wall mirror features a rustic, hand-carved basswood frame designed to mimic a tree trunk, showcasing the craftsmanship typical of that era. The mirror's finish is a deep, almost black brown, enhancing its aged and natural look. Recently restored, the mirror plate has been renewed, ensuring both clarity and preservation of this antique piece. The Black Forest style is notable for its organic, naturalistic woodwork, making this wall mirror a fine example of period decorative art with a simple yet elegant charm.
